优化算法(Optimization Algorithm) 是指一类用于在给定约束条件下,寻找某个目标函数(Objective Function)最优解(最大值或最小值)的计算方法或步骤序列。其核心目标是在可行的解空间中高效、准确地定位最佳决策方案。
梯度下降法(Gradient Descent)
适用于目标函数可微的场景。通过计算函数在当前点的梯度(指向函数值增长最快的方向),沿负梯度方向迭代更新变量以逐步逼近局部最小值。广泛应用于训练神经网络(如反向传播算法)。其更新公式为:
$$ theta_{t+1} = theta_t - eta abla f(theta_t) $$
其中 $theta$ 为参数,$eta$ 为学习率,$ abla f$ 为梯度。来源:经典数值优化教材(如 Nocedal & Wright, Numerical Optimization)。
进化算法(Evolutionary Algorithms)
模拟生物进化机制(选择、交叉、变异),维护一个候选解群体,通过多代演化逐步优化。代表性算法包括遗传算法(Genetic Algorithms)。这类算法擅长处理非凸、非线性或离散优化问题,对目标函数连续性要求低。来源:IEEE Computational Intelligence Society相关研究。
启发式与元启发式算法
如模拟退火(Simulated Annealing)、蚁群优化(Ant Colony Optimization)。通过引入随机性和特定规则(如退火中的温度下降)探索解空间,避免陷入局部最优,常用于组合优化问题(如旅行商问题)。来源:《Operations Research》期刊相关论文。

梯度下降法(Gradient Descent)
通过迭代调整参数,沿目标函数梯度反方向更新以最小化函数值。适用于连续可微问题,但可能陷入局部最优。
遗传算法(Genetic Algorithm)
模拟生物进化过程,通过选择、交叉和变异操作搜索全局最优解。适合复杂、非凸问题,但计算成本较高。
粒子群优化(Particle Swarm Optimization, PSO)
模拟鸟群觅食行为,粒子通过跟踪个体和群体最优位置更新自身状态。常用于多目标优化。
Adam(Adaptive Moment Estimation)
结合动量法和自适应学习率的深度学习优化器,能高效处理高维参数和非平稳目标函数。
梯度下降的更新公式为:
$$
theta_{t+1} = theta_t - eta cdot
abla_theta J(theta)
$$
其中,$theta$ 是参数,$eta$ 为学习率,$
abla_theta J(theta)$ 是目标函数关于参数的梯度。
